Date:Thursday 19 February 1948
Time:17:45 LT
Type:Avro 694 Lincoln B Mk 30
Owner/operator:21 Sqn RAAF
Registration: A73-11
MSN:
Fatalities:Fatalities: 16 / Occupants: 16
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:RAAF Amberley, Ipswich, QLD -   Australia
Phase: Initial climb
Nature:Military
Departure airport:RAAF Laverton, Victoria
Destination airport:RAAF Amberley, Queensland
Narrative:
Served with 21 Sqn. Stalled and Crashed on overshoot, 19/02/48. RAAF Amberley Queensland. All 16 on board killed. The Court of Inquiry deemed that the aircraft had been overloaded
